INCORPORATING A LIMITED LIABILITY COMPANY IN ECUADOR
Ecuador, with its strategic location in South America, abundant natural resources, and growing economy, has become an attractive destination for entrepreneurs and investors seeking to establish a business. One popular business structure in Ecuador is the Limited Liability Company (“LLC”), known locally as Compañía de Responsabilidad Limitada (“CRL”).
WHY CHOOSE AN LLC IN ECUADOR
An LLC in Ecuador offers several benefits, including:
- Limited Liability Protection: Owners (referred to as partners) are only liable up to the amount of their contributions to the company’s capital.
- Flexible Management Structure: LLCs allow for customized internal governance, tailored to the needs of the partners.
- Ease of Compliance: Compared to corporations, LLCs have fewer compliance requirements and simpler reporting obligations.
- Attractiveness to SMEs: LLCs are ideal for small and medium-sized enterprises (“SMEs”) due to their straightforward setup and operational flexibility.
KEY REQUIREMENTS FOR INCORPORATING AN LLC IN ECUADOR
Before incorporating an LLC in Ecuador, it is essential to understand the legal and regulatory framework. Below are the primary requirements:
- Minimum Partners: An LLC must have at least two partners but cannot exceed 15 partners.
- Minimum Capital: The minimum share capital required is USD 400, which must be fully subscribed and paid at the time of incorporation.
- Corporate Name: The company’s name must be unique and include the designation CRL.
- Registered Address: The LLC must have a physical address in Ecuador.
- Resident Legal Representative: The company must appoint a legal representative who is a resident of Ecuador.
- Articles of Incorporation: The partners must draft and notarize the articles of incorporation, detailing the company’s objectives, capital contributions, governance structure, and other key provisions.
STEPS TO INCORPORATE AN LLC IN ECUADOR
The process of incorporating an LLC in Ecuador involves the following steps:
- Name Reservation:
- Verify the availability of the desired company name with the National Directorate of Companies (Superintendencia de Compañías, Valores y Seguros).
- Reserve the name to ensure exclusivity.
- Draft Articles of Incorporation:
- Prepare the articles of incorporation, which must outline the company’s purpose, capital distribution, partner responsibilities, and management structure.
- The document must be signed by all partners and notarized.
- Open a Bank Account:
- Open a corporate bank account in Ecuador and deposit the initial share capital.
- Obtain a certificate from the bank confirming the deposit.
- Register with the Superintendence of Companies:
- Submit the notarized articles of incorporation and other required documents to the Superintendence of Companies.
- Pay the applicable registration fees.
- Obtain Tax Identification:
- Register the LLC with the Internal Revenue Service (Servicio de Rentas Internas) to obtain a Tax Identification Number (“RUC”).
- Municipal Permits:
- Obtain the necessary operating permits and licenses from the local municipality where the LLC will operate.
- Employment Registration:
- If the LLC plans to hire employees, register with the Ecuadorian Social Security Institute (Instituto Ecuatoriano de Seguridad Social).
POST-INCORPORATION COMPLIANCE
Once the LLC is incorporated, it must adhere to certain ongoing compliance requirements, including:
- Filing annual financial statements with the Superintendence of Companies.
- Submitting monthly and annual tax declarations to the SRI.
- Maintaining accurate records of meetings and resolutions of partners.
